On Thu, 3 Feb 2011 19:52:15 -0600 "Cliff Scott" <[email protected]> wrote: > Greetings everyone, > > I've used OOo for a number of years. Today I installed LibreOffice to see how > it did. So far so good, but one glitch that maybe someone can help me with. > > After the install on WinXP I ran the Help files installer supposedly > successfully. My problem is that I cannot for the life of me figure out how > to get the offline help to work. F1 or the Help menu always brings up the > online help. I am not always connected to the Internet so getting the offline > help working is important to me. I've spent quite a bit of time searching for > answers online, but with no joy. Have I just overlooked something simple? > Thanks for any help anyone can give. Which version did you install? Did you also install the corresponding language pack? If I remember correctly, you have to install 1. software package 2. language package 3. help package In this order. I agree, that this is unfortunate. I don't know, if this is well explained on the download page or not. If not, it should be added there, so that the user doesn't get a "surprise" of a not working local help.
